<Ctrl>-x, <enter>, f

Changes encoding of a file (useful when converting to/from DOS/Unix line formats).

e.g. I might be on a Unix system and I need to create a MS-DOS compatible text file, I type <ctrl>-x, <enter>, f and type "undecided-DOS".

Or I might be on a Win32 machine and want to save a file in unix format for transfer to a remote system as a shell script. <ctrl>-x, <enter>, f and type "undecided-unix".
